Study On Soil Salinization And Ecologic Effects In The Typical Oasis Of Arid Regions

Soil salinization is a major type of land desertification and degeneration in the worldwide today. Soil salinization is also a major constraint and obstacle of oasis' agricultural sustainable development in arid and semiarid areas, and poses the enormous threat stably to the oasis ecosystem. Therefore, it has the vital realistic significance to evaluate accurately and prevent scientifically soil salinization in order to promote oasis'agricultural development and regional sustainable development in arid areas.This study selected the delta oasis of Weigan and Kuqa River as the typical research area, which has a long-term researched foundation in Xinjiang's arid area. Under the theory of landscape ecology and sustainable development, used different periods'remote sensing satellite data and long-term field measuring data as the basic data sources, used spatial information technology (RS, GIS, GPS), statistics technology and landscape ecology method, to research synthetically the change of soil salinization and ecologic effects in the delta oasis of Weigan and Kuqa River. Grasping scientific the change rule of the soil salinization and eco-environment in different spatial and temporal scale which could provide scientific basis for the regional eco-environment construction and land sustainable development. At the same time, studying on the change of soil salinization and ecologic effects in the delta oasis of Weigan and Kuqa River is a regional respond to the change of global. Through the research of the regional soil salinization, this thesis indicates some major conclusions as the following:1) Taking the 1989's,2001's TM/ETM+ and 2007's ALOS satellite data as the basic information sources, launch the research of soil salinization change trends. On the foundation of data basic, using the methods of the geography model, transfer matrix, the LUCC model to analysis the change of soil salinization and explored the quantitatively the distribution and the change trends of soil salinization. The results indicate the areas of severely soil salinization presented the obvious decreased trends in the delta oasis of Weigan and Kuqa River from 1989 to 2007; the areas of moderately soil salinization present the fluctuation up and down, but the whole areas was decreased; the slightly soil salinization presented the obvious decreased trends, while the areas of non-salinization showed the trendy of dramatically raise. At the same time, union salty chronometers space interpolation result analysis, the salinized soil is mainly distributed in the lower reaches of the Weigan and Kuqa River, the northern margin of the Tarim River, the west-southern, the southern, and the eastern, the east-southern of oasis. The soluble salt by the chloride primarily, and is accompanied by the few sulfate-chlorination category of things. The distributions of salinized soils are stripe inside oasis, while are slices in the marginal oasis. The main distribution trendy displays the transfer from inside to outside of oasis.2) On the foundation of analysis the satellite data (TM/ETM+ and ALOS), established the spatial and temporal data basic of LUCC in the delta oasis of Weigan and Kuqa River by the combination of RS and GIS. On the foundation of data basic, using the methods of the geography model, transfer matrix, the LUCC model to analysis the change of LUCC, reveal the distribution and change laws of LUCC quantitatively. The results indicate:the whole tendency is the surely increasing of oasis areas in the delta oasis of Weigan and Kuqa River from 1989 to 2007.The type of LUCC showed the continued increasing of the human living region, and the decreased of the natural forest, grass and soil salinization.3) Taking the data of field investigations as the brief data sources, analyzed the spatial distributions of the characteristics of soil salinization. The results indicate:the soil salt content, conductivity, TDS and eight ions assume "T" in three distribution, which is 0-10cm>10-30cm>30-50cm. The salty chronometers gather intensely in the different sample time. The characteristics of soil salinization have different changeability in the space. Using the analysis of correlation and regression to study the relations between the soil compositions, the results indicated the relations of correlation between content of salt with conductivity and K++Na+ are very positive significantly(P<0.01), and the fitful of regression models are very well; the relations of correlation between content of salt with TDS and Cl- are positive significant (P<0.05), and the fitful of regression models are well too; while, the models of regression between content of salt with soil PH, content of water, CO32-,HCO3-, SO42-,Ca2+ and Mg2+ are not significant. Through the principal components analysis, think in this oasis soil system, the soil mantle characteristic available four principal constituents manifests:the first principal components have represented the soil salt chemicals condition, the second principal components and the third principal components have reflected the soil structure condition, but the fourth principal components have represented the soil alkalize characteristic.4) Using the method of numerical classification, analyze the relationship of halophytes with soil chemical factors in the delta oasis of Weigan and Kuqa River. The results indicated that the characteristics of soil salt and soil pH are negative correlative to richness index, diversity index, and evenness index significantly (P<0.05), while are positive correlative to dominance index significantly (P<0.05). Soil salinity and soil PH turned up to be the main determinants to the distribution patterns of halophytes. The soil salinity affects this local vegetation distributed essential factor, simultaneously the soil PH value also lives the vegetation to this area salt the distribution to have certain influence. According to the distribution of vegetation, show Tamarixram osissina, Halostachys caspica with Phragm ites australis distribute to various living environment of salinized soil. These vegetations have wide ecological distribution scope and high ability fitting to salinized soil.5) On the basis of the theory of landscape ecology, referring to methods of landscape pattern ecosystem service values proposed by Costanza R. analyze the ecosystem service value change in the delta oasis of Weigan and Kuqa River. The result manifests that the landscape structural change and the value of annual ecosystem services have significant affections on ecosystem service value. Analysis the losses value of ecosystem service which be caused by soil salinization. The result indicates that the damaged of ecosystem services value by soil salinization is falling from1989 to 2007. The ecosystem service values of forest and grass have much loss, which have large proportions. While, plough and waters which have a little proportions lost little ecosystem service values. Soil salinization causes much ecosystem service values loss to climate control, water source self-control and waste treatment, and little ecosystem service values loss to gas control, soil formed and protected with raw material.Because of the complicated characteristics about the formation mechanism of soil salinization, the study on soil salinization will be synthetically from multi-level, aspects and multiple perspectives, multi-methods. Therefore, on the point of landscape ecology, discovering the dynamic change rule in large scale, studying the correlation, the mechanism of interaction, the salinized region ecology self-restore of soil salinization with ecosystem will be the main considered direction in future research.
